What Does "Scenic Spot Photography" Mean in English?
Scenic spot photography, when translated into English, refers to the practice of capturing the beauty and essence of natural or man-made landscapes through the lens of a camera. This term encapsulates the art and hobby of taking photographs at various locations known for their picturesque views and unique features.
In English, "scenic spot" is often referred to as "scenic location" or "landmark." These terms denote places that are renowned for their aesthetic appeal, whether it's due to their natural beauty, historical significance, or architectural marvels. Photography, on the other hand, is the process of creating images by recording light or other electromagnetic radiation, either electronically by means of an image sensor, or chemically by means of a light-sensitive material such as photographic film.
When combined, "scenic spot photography" implies the act of photographing these visually striking locations to preserve the memories, share the experiences, or simply to appreciate the beauty of the world around us. Here are a few key aspects of scenic spot photography:
Composition: The arrangement of elements within the frame to create a balanced and visually appealing image. This includes the rule of thirds, leading lines, and framing techniques.
Lighting: The time of day, weather conditions, and direction of light play a crucial role in the outcome of a photograph. Early morning and late afternoon light, often referred to as the "golden hour," can create a magical atmosphere.
Landscape Features: Capturing the unique characteristics of a location, such as mountains, lakes, forests, or urban landscapes, is central to scenic spot photography.
Equipment: The choice of camera, lenses, and accessories can greatly impact the quality and style of the photographs. Many photographers prefer DSLRs or mirrorless cameras for their versatility and control.
Post-Processing: Editing techniques, such as color correction, sharpening, and cropping, can enhance the final image and bring out the best in the scenic spot.
